1992 Cairo earthquake

The 1992 Cairo earthquake, also known as the Dahshur earthquake, occurred at 15:09 local time on 12 October, with an epicenter in the Western Desert near Dahshur, Giza, 35 km south of Egypt's capital and most populous city, Cairo. Wikipedia
Start date: October 12, 1992
Areas affected: Greater Cairo, the Delta, northern Upper Egypt
Casualties: 561 dead, 12,392 injured
Depth: 22 km (14 mi)
Epicenter: 29°46′41″N 31°08′38″E / 29.778°N 31.144°E
ISC event: 267175
Local date: 12 October 1992
